What It's Like Staying Near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ores

The area surrounding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ores is a car-dependent, high-density tourist zone in Kissimmee and southern Orlando, characterized by outlet shopping, chain restaurants, and a continuous flow of theme park visitors. Walking between hotels and the outlet center is rarely practical, as most properties are positioned along multi-lane roads like US-192 (Irlo Bronson Memorial Highway) and SR-535, where sidewalks are inconsistent and distances are deceptive on a map. The rhythm here is driven by early morning park departures and late-evening returns, which means traffic near SR-535 and Hotel Plaza Boulevard peaks around 8 AM and again after 9 PM. This corridor is not a walkable neighborhood - it functions as a logistics hub for theme park access, with budget hotels clustered around the perimeter to offer lower rates while keeping guests within around 15 minutes of Disney property gates.

Pros:

  • Direct car access to Walt Disney World, Disney Springs, and Universal Studios without navigating central Orlando traffic
  • Significantly lower nightly rates compared to on-site Disney or Disney Springs-adjacent hotels
  • High concentration of grocery stores, pharmacy chains, and budget dining options along US-192

Cons:

  • No meaningful walkability - a personal vehicle or rideshare is required for virtually every trip
  • Area traffic is heavy during theme park opening and closing hours, extending drive times
  • Nighttime atmosphere is limited to fast food and convenience stores; no genuine local neighborhood feel

Why Choose Budget Hotels Near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ores

Budget hotels in the Kissimmee corridor near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ores typically run at rates well below comparable properties inside the Disney resort bubble, making them a practical choice for travelers who plan to spend most of their time at the parks rather than at the hotel. Most properties in this category are 2-star motels or limited-service hotels that prioritize essentials - outdoor pools, free parking, and basic continental breakfasts - over amenities like on-site restaurants or concierge services. Room sizes in this segment tend to be standard motel configurations, with some extended-stay options offering kitchenettes that help cut meal costs significantly over a multi-night stay. The main trade-off is that common areas are minimal, noise from neighboring rooms or poolside activity can be noticeable, and the properties are positioned on commercial strips rather than quieter side streets. For travelers whose priority is maximizing park time while keeping accommodation costs low, around 20 minutes from Disney's main gates, this zone delivers functional value that on-site hotels simply cannot match at the price point.

Pros:

  • Free parking at virtually all properties - a meaningful saving given Orlando's paid parking at theme park gates
  • Kitchenette-equipped rooms available for extended stays, reducing dependence on expensive resort-area dining
  • Outdoor pools at most budget properties, a practical amenity in Florida's heat

Cons:

  • Limited soundproofing in motel-style buildings, especially near pool areas or parking lots
  • No on-site dining beyond continental breakfast, requiring car trips for every meal
  • Facilities for disabled guests and accessibility features vary widely between properties

Practical Booking & Area Strategy

For travelers focused on proximity to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ores, properties along US-192 (Irlo Bronson Memorial Highway) and the SR-535/Hotel Plaza Boulevard corridor offer the most direct access, with the outlet center located near the intersection of SR-535 and FL-536. Hotels positioned in the Celebration district of Kissimmee add around 10 minutes of driving to the Factory Stores but benefit from being closer to Disney's Animal Kingdom gate on World Drive. Free parking is a genuine differentiator in this zone - Orlando theme park parking fees can reach over $30 per day, so staying off-site with free parking immediately offsets part of the nightly rate gap. Beyond shopping at the outlet center, nearby activities include Gatorland on Orange Blossom Trail, boat rentals on Lake Toho in downtown Kissimmee, and the Remington Golf Course near the US-192 corridor. Disney Springs is reachable in around 15 minutes by car from most properties listed here and offers free parking of its own, making it an easy evening destination without park admission. Book at least 6 weeks ahead during spring break (mid-March through April) and the December holiday period, when budget inventory in this corridor sells out and remaining rooms spike in price. Last-minute bookings in September and early October - Orlando's quietest window - often yield the lowest available rates across all properties in this segment.

Smart Travel & Timing Advice

Orlando's tourist season creates significant price variation across the calendar year, and the Kissimmee corridor near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ores follows the same pattern as the theme park zone. The most expensive periods are mid-December through early January and the two weeks around Easter, when budget hotel inventory sells out first and rates across all four properties here can increase sharply. September through early November is consistently the most cost-effective window - theme park crowds thin, Florida's humidity begins to ease by October, and last-minute availability often appears at the lowest rack rates of the year. Most guests stay 4 to 5 nights in this area, which is the minimum needed to cover the major Disney parks and still allocate a half-day for outlet shopping at Lake Buena Vista Factory Stores without feeling rushed. For spring and summer travel, booking around 8 weeks in advance locks in the best rates before the corridor fills with family vacation bookings. Avoid booking the last available rooms at peak season within two weeks of arrival - at that point, the only remaining inventory in the budget tier tends to be properties with poor review scores, and the price gap versus mid-range options narrows enough that the value case disappears.
